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
301132421 583195816 4478
976576726 3338342 5417
976576726 3338342 5417
31 31832695 06 42734568 61031190
All about undefined
Interested in learning more?
976576726 3338342 5417
31 31832695 06 42734568 61031190
See more
037326 6616
070 95411512 583092184
See more
1168056 58804834
89386 0053925155 5201
See more